The Role
We currently have opportunities within our Geotechnical Engineering team. As a Graduate Geotechnical Engineer, you will form part of a wider Geotechnical community of approximately 70 Geotechnical Engineers across Amey Consulting in the UK.
You’ll collaborate and engage with colleagues from a variety of Infrastructure disciplines including Civil Engineering, Highways, Track, Drainage, Signalling and Telecoms, OLE and E&P. Through a combination of home and office-based working you will be involved in delivering geotechnical aspects of projects throughout England and Wales, including the £2.9bn Transpennine Route and Electrification Upgrade (TRU) and the multi-billion-pound Wales and Borders Franchise Contract.
From day one you’ll be given real responsibility, gaining invaluable experience and exposure working alongside our industry experts and across your team. As a Graduate, you will working alongside the team to deliver the following:
- Building your expertise by performing desk studies, interpreting and analysing geotechnical data.
- Undertaking Geotechnical design across natural and man-made soil slopes, rock slopes, piled foundations, retaining structures, ground improvement and instrumentation.
- You’ll also look at mining risk assessment and Geotechnical risk management, Geotechnical reporting and investigation design, specification and supervision work.
